Feb 2025 – Jul 2025

Ergonomic Redesign: Hydrogen Peroxide Tank Replacement System

Virtual prototyping and digital human simulation for an industrial filling machine. Designed a custom trolley system eliminating 25 kg manual lifting. Validated via RULA, NIOSH, and Lower Back analysis.
